The Distributed Data Services team has a mission to provide a scalable and accessible data ecosystem for The Walt Disney Company, which includes platform, processes, and tools bringing Disney closer to the consumer, increasing efficiency, and enabling the business to transform data into value. Our team provides both Data platforms as well as Professional Services and consultation in the data management, data integration, and data analysis space for Disney Connected & Advanced Technology and cross-functional teams. We're also responsible for the planning and integration of data platforms in the most efficient, secure, scalable, reliable, and cost-effective manner possible.
You will fill a critical role on our team to support and drive the management of data technology products as well as leading automation and instrumentation efforts for our platforms and services. You will leverage your software development and data management skills to build services and tools for the management of business data assets. We're looking for people with a passion for emerging data technologies in areas such as NoSQL/RDBMS, Graph, Time Series, and application of other problem domains. You'll be expected to collaborate with key Disney partners, as well as leverage vendors and the open-source community for products and services. Your success will be measured on your ability to rapidly develop and document a keen understanding of Disney stakeholders' needs, using the technology platforms, applying various data analysis tools and processes to help get business insights, and interfacing architecture and development teams to adhere to standards while building world-class solutions.
Responsibilities :
The focus of this position will be in Data engineering product support, data integration, and ad-hoc data analysis service of operational and business processes for internet sites and corporate applications for The Walt Disney Company. Key responsibilities include Data technology evaluation(platform and analytical tools), running Proof of concept programs, documenting findings and recommendations, feature engineering, design support, task automation and scripting, best practice and standards development, capacity planning, optimization and tuning, system upgrades and migrations, performance management, monitoring, security, backup and recovery, issue troubleshooting, and documentation.
General responsibilities will include:
Responsible for level 1 data engineering, data analysis, source code management, systems management. Excellent technical expertise in relevant state of the art data technologies, data analysis tools(Python, R), understanding of database integration methodologies, data security, and its design. Carries out assignments with minimal coaching and guidance from others. Develops, enhances, and adheres to engineering standards. Upholds and maintains strong documentation.
Basic Qualifications :
We're looking for candidates with experience in the following areas:

  • At least one of the Pubic Cloud providers such as AWS, Google Cloud Services or Azure
  • Strong programming skills using Python, Java, and/or R language
  • Source control tools such as Git
  • Build automation tools such as Jenkins, Chef, Ansible, Cloud formation templates, Terraform. or GitLab runners
  • Data processing engines such as Spark, python data analysis libraries such as Tensorflow, Keras, sci-kit-learn, etc,
  • Data platforms such as Spark, Solr, Redshift, Snowflake, MongoDB, Cassandra, Redshift, etc.
  • Managing Columnar Data Stores such as Snowflake, Teradata
  • EKS and containerization
  • Solid understanding of database design and architectural principles and methodologies
